The Financial Bottom Line
One of the major attractions of DIY fencing is the financial aspect. While my budget was tight enough to make anyone anxious, I scoured local hardware stores for the best deals on materials. As I calculated the costs, I was excited to see that the expenses would be only a fraction of what hiring a professional might set me back. The thrill of saving money was palpable. Yet, this excitement prompted deeper reflection: was it worth cutting costs if it meant potential future headaches?
In budgeting for my project, I realized I needed to factor in more than just the price of wood and nails. Hidden costs abound in DIY projects: tools I didn’t already have, mistakes that could lead to buying replacements, and, of course, the value of my time. Each moment spent wrestling with a stubborn post felt like time that could be better invested elsewhere. As the days passed, with my unfinished fence casting an impatient shadow, I couldn’t help but wonder if the savings truly offset the convenience of professional help. Ultimately, how much is my time really worth?

Balancing Quality and Aesthetic
Quality is another essential factor when deciding between DIY and professional installation. I vividly remember finalizing my design, picturing a beautiful backyard framed by a fence that would elevate my home’s appeal. But as I struggled with boards that seemed determined to resist my vision, I realized that the aesthetic I had imagined was starting to fade under the harsh lights of reality.
Professionals not only bring skills; they also have access to superior materials and designs. Their expert eye can enhance the aesthetic, ensuring the fencing harmonizes with the overall architecture of the home. Recently, at a local home and garden festival, I was captivated by the diversity of fencing styles showcased there. They inspired me to rethink my approach entirely. Unique textures and colors created a backdrop that far surpassed my original ideas. I realized that when it comes to something as visible and defining as fencing, investing in a look I would cherish for years might be the wisest decision.
